4.0 out of 5 stars Good deal. Ease of use., July 26, 2011
By 
Nuknuk (Springfield, VA United States) - See all my reviews
(TOP 50 REVIEWER)   
Amazon Verified Purchase(What's this?)
This review is from: Master Lock 8127TRI Bike Lock/Cable, Blue, Green and Red, 3-Pack (Tools & Home Improvement)
My son wanted something to give him some peace of mind when he goes to his friends on his new bike. I saw this 3-pack set and thought it was a good deal.

To use this product, all you have to do is wrap the chain around the bike and a post. There are 3 chains and 3 keys; Any of the keys will work with the three chains so it doesn't matter if you accidentally mixed them up. The chains are wrapped in plastic hose tubes in 3 different colors. The hoses cover the bare chains to prevent scratching the paint of his new bike.

One thing to bear in mind. This is not a foolproof way of protecting your bike. Any determined thief who has the right tools will have no problem taking your bike. But if he has a choice and see your bike with a chain on it, he will probably pass on to the next bike for an easier ride. Also, most of the times, it just another kid who wants to swipe your bike for a joy ride in the neighborhood and leave it in middle of the park.

4.0 out of 5 stars Great deal for medium security, March 4, 2011
Amazon Verified Purchase(What's this?)
This review is from: Master Lock 8127TRI Bike Lock/Cable, Blue, Green and Red, 3-Pack (Tools & Home Improvement)
One bike expert online suggests using a lightweight lock for doing quick errands, and a big, heavy U-lock for long-term parking. If you're ducking in and out of stores on streets with a lot of pedestrian traffic, you don't need more than these inexpensive, lightweight locks. One of these will prevent a crime-of-opportunity that might occur to an unlocked bike, and takes up only a small space in your backpack or bike bag. Using one in addition to the big U-lock for long-term parking makes your bike just a little bit more difficult to steal than any others in the vicinity, and requires different tools than the U-locks, and this might improve your odds of keeping your bike.
- Just be sure to insert the tang firmly into the receptacle, until it clicks, when you lock it up.
- The keys have bulky plastic handles, so I put one in a vise and cut along the metal part to remove the plastic, and drilled a hole in the end of the metal part. Though shorter than a full-sized key, it fits on my key ring without adding much bulk in my pocket. The bulkiness of the keys are the only complaint I have with these locks.
